Results in for the BUIF Photo Competition 2010. 19th May 2010

The results of the BUIF Photo Competition were announced at Dive Fest 2010. The Sea & Sea Open section was the closest-fought of the prints categories; the judges thought the overall standard was the highest they had seen at BUIF, and several commendations were made in addition to the top three awards. Jeffrey de Guzman's super-macro shrimp portrait impressed with its sharpness and detail, but was pushed into third place by Dennis Vandermeersh's dramatic photograph of a shark swimming over a shipwreck, which came second.
After much discussion, the judges settled on Sterling Zumbrunn's dynamic scene of 'Atlantic Dolphins at Night' (right) for first place. Thematically, this was familiar ground - many photographers on board the Shearwater liveaboard have had the opportunity to photograph dolphins feeding on flying fish in the Gulf Stream off Florida. However, it is a difficult photograph to execute well with a single dolphin, let alone three moving quickly, and in complete darkness. The image benefits from well-directed lighting and the cameraman's instinctive framing - a worthy winner in the open section.
